Manchester City vs Brentford Match Preview: Key Player Availability
Manchester City host Brentford at Etihad Stadium, Manchester, with kick-off on 2026-05-09 at 16:30 (UTC) in the Premier League. Manchester City arrive second in the table on 71 points with a goal difference of 37, while Brentford sit seventh on 51 points and a goal difference of 6. The fixture is part of the Regular Season - 36 round.
Manchester City Availability
Manchester City have defensive concerns.
- R. Dias (Muscle Injury) is sidelined.
- J. Gvardiol (Broken Leg) is sidelined.
- Rodri (Groin Injury) is doubtful.
All three are key structural pieces, especially Rodri’s screening role in front of the back line. However, their main attacking threats remain available: E. Haaland has 25 league goals and 7 assists, while creative hub R. Cherki has 11 assists and 4 goals.
Brentford Availability
Brentford also face notable absences.
- F. Carvalho (Knee Injury) is sidelined.
- A. Milambo (Knee Injury) is sidelined.
- J. Henderson (Knock) is doubtful.
- R. Henry (Muscle Injury) is doubtful.
These issues affect both midfield depth and left-sided balance, though leading scorer Thiago, with 22 goals and 1 assist, is available to spearhead the attack.
Impact Summary
On paper, neither side loses its primary goalscorer, preserving most of the attacking output: Manchester City still have Haaland and Cherki, while Brentford retain Thiago. The greater impact may be in build-up and defensive stability, with City’s back line weakened and Brentford’s midfield rotation and left flank compromised.
